Maplewood got themselves on the board against Badger on Friday, but Badger never followed suit. They put the hurt on the Braves with a sharp 10-0 win. The Rockets' victory was nothing new given the team hasn't lost yet this season.
Tyson Webster made a big impact no matter where he played. He didn't allow a single earned run and allowed only one hit while striking out seven over six innings pitched. Webster was also solid in the batter's box, scoring two runs while going 2-for-4.
In other batting news, the team relied heavily on Kenyan Clover, who scored three runs and stole three bases while getting on base in all four of his plate appearances. That's the most stolen bases he has posted since back in April of 2024.
Maplewood hit smart and finished the game with only two strikeouts. The team has now struck out at least three batters every time they've taken the field this season.
Maplewood's record is now 3-0. As for Badger, they are on a four-game losing streak (dating back to last season) that has dropped them down to 0-3.
Maplewood wasted no time getting back out on the field and has already played their next match, an 11-6 defeat against Pymatuning Valley on the 7th. As for Badger, they have also already played their next game, an 18-6 loss against Mathews on the 7th.
